Community Prep Meeting: Rustic Ridge II Public Comment
St. Raymond of the Mountains 170 School House Lane, Donegal, PA, United StatesOn August 20, PA DEP is holding a public hearing regarding the permit review for the Rustic Ridge 2 Deep Mine, a new 2,300 acre development proposed in Donegal and Mount Pleasant Townships. DEP wants to know your thoughts and concerns! This meeting is an opportunity to better understand this proposed mine and gather with…

DEP Informal Public Conference: Rustic Ridge II Mine
The Pennsylvania Department of Environmental Protection (DEP) will hold an informal public conference on August 20 to take comments on LCT Energy’s Rustic Ridge II Deep Coal Mine permit applications. Community members and environmental groups will gather to voice concerns over potential impacts to water quality in the Laurel Highlands region. The hearing will take…
